We trying to create a wireless setup for 3,000 + guest users , and our concern was around what type of VLAN setup we should do to provide IP address for all those users:
First option:
- configure the controller as a dhcp server and create several IP segments / VLANS and do VLAN pooling on the guest VAP ( I think this the best option) but somebody suggested that this could potentially take a lot of resources from the controller
Second option:
- configure the controller as a dhcp server and create just one IP segment /VLAN that would allow me to support 3000+ users (one big broadcast domain)
I was wondering if anybody has implemented a configuration for a scenario like this and what type of VLAN setup worked.
